
Combining coursework and a thesis, this program will prepare you for multiple professional pathways. It’s also an ideal choice if you have limited research experience and are seeking a pathway into a PhD.

You will receive advanced specialist research training, including coursework in your discipline, and produce a thesis that provides evidence for independent thought, critical analysis, and expert knowledge of the discipline in an international context.
